The 14th Annual Alfred State Regional Science and Technology Fair will be held concurrently on Friday, April 12, 2013, from 10 a.m. to 2:30 p.m. in the Orvis Activities Center gymnasium on the Alfred campus.

Science and Technology Fair entries from regional junior and senior high school students will be judged in the following categories: agriculture, biology, chemistry, physics, astronomy, computers, earth sciences, engineering, environmental science, forensic science, health, and medicine. Entries will be divided into junior (grades 7-9), senior (10-12), and novice (4-6) categories.

Each participant will receive a certificate of participation, and individual ribbons will be presented to first, second, and third prize winners in the novice, junior, and senior divisions as well as to the grand prize winner. School trophies will be awarded to those schools which, in the opinion of the judges, have made the best overall contribution(s) to the fair in the junior and senior divisions and to the school having the grand prize exhibit in the fair. First, second, and third prizes will be awarded in both upper divisions; a grand prize will also be awarded.

Alstom Transportation, Hornell, is sponsoring this year’s Science Fair at Alfred State. Additional funding is provided by ACES (Auxiliary Campus Enterprises and Services—the campus dining, vending, and transportation provider) and Alfred State Student Senate.
